IP List distribution welcome.to.demon.school.iruma-kun.s03e10.1080p.web.h264-senpai[eztv.re].mkv, total 2
| IP | Country | City | ISP |
|---|---|---|---|
| 159.26.108.40 | United States | Virginia Beach | Christian Broadcasting Network |
| 24.5.43.154 | United States | San Francisco | Comcast Cable |